Syringa vulgaris

Common Lilac

A large shrub that has been popular for centuries, having been introduced to the New World by Colonial settlers. They have that unmistakable sweet fragrance many remember from grandmother's garden. The flowers will vary from white, to pink, to the most common light purple. It will grow best in full sun and a well-drained soil.

  • Common Name: Common Lilac
  • Height: 15' tall
  • Spread: 12' wide
  • Type: Deciduous
  • Zone: 3 - 7
